What are the specific muscles and tendons of the hand responsible for fine motor movements and grip strength?

The specific muscles and tendons in the hand responsible for fine motor movements and grip strength include the flexor digitorum profundus, flexor digitorum superficialis, flexor pollicis longus, and the extensor digitorum. These muscles work together with the tendons to control the movement of the fingers and thumb, allowing for precise movements and a strong grip.


What is the proper finger and hand position when holding a golf club?

When holding a golf club, your left hand (for right-handed golfers) should grip the club with your fingers wrapped around the handle, ensuring the thumb rests along the shaft. The right hand should sit below the left, with the fingers also wrapped around the grip, and the right thumb should point down the shaft. Maintain a relaxed grip pressure to allow for a fluid swing. The hands should work together as a unit, with the palms facing each other.
